Description

The path offers close encounters with up to 80 species of butterflies and moths, which sometimes land on passing visitors. Plant lovers will find an impressive variety of tropical and native vegetation, and a dedicated area allows you to witness the process of butterflies being born. Because the space is kept noticeably warm, visitors dressed for colder weather may want to shed layers before entering. The exhibition can feel crowded, and because butterflies roam freely, you must watch your step. The space is wheelchair accessible.
